(a)
Variable or floating rate security. These securities are shown at their current rate as of February 28, 2023. For securities based on
a published reference rate and spread, the reference rate and spread are indicated within the description above. Certain variable
rate securities are not based on a published reference rate and spread but adjust periodically based on current market conditions,
prepayment of underlying positions and/or other variables. Securities with a floor or ceiling feature are disclosed at the inherent
rate, where applicable.
(b)
Variable rate demand notes and variable rate demand preferred shares are securities whose interest rates are reset periodically
(usually daily mode or weekly mode) by remarketing agents based on current market levels, and are not directly set as a fixed
spread to a reference rate. These securities may be redeemed at par by the holder through a put or tender feature, and are shown
at their current rates as of February 28, 2023. Date shown reflects the earlier of demand date or stated maturity date.

Fair Value Measurements
Various inputs are used in determining the value of the Fund's investments. These inputs are summarized in three broad levels. Level 1 includes quoted prices in active markets for identical securities. Level 2 includes other significant observable inputs (including quoted prices for similar securities, interest rates, prepayment speeds and credit risk). Level 3 includes significant unobservable inputs (including the Fund's own assumptions in determining the fair value of investments). The level assigned to the securities valuations may not be an indication of the risk or liquidity associated with investing in those securities.

CLOSED-END FUNDS
Closed-end funds, unlike open-end funds, are not continuously offered. There is a one time public offering and once issued, shares of closed-end funds are sold in the open market through a stock exchange. Shares of closed-end funds frequently trade at a discount to net asset value. The price of the fund’s shares is determined by a number of factors, several of which are beyond the control of the fund. Therefore, the fund cannot predict whether its shares will trade at, below or above net asset value.
